Embodiments of the disclosure relate to proxying one or more email resources in transit to the client devices from the email services, removing one or more email attachments from the email resources, and encoding the stripped email attachments based at least in part on one or more cryptographic keys.

1. A non-transitory computer-readable medium embodying a program executable in at least one computing device to ensure security of email attachments, comprising code that: accesses an email sent to a client device from at least one email service, the email comprising an email attachment;identifies a rule associated with the email, the rule specifying that the email attachment must be removed from the email prior to displaying the email to the recipient;removes the email attachment from the email in accordance with the rule;encrypts, without user interaction, the removed email attachment with a cryptographic key accessible to a secure container application, the secure container application being provided separately from an email application used to access the email;generates an encrypted email attachment from the email attachment using the cryptographic key accessible to the secure container application; andmodifies the email to include the encrypted email attachment. 2. The computer-readable medium of claim 1, wherein the code further: creates the rule using an access control service for a group of client devices; andactivates the rule when the e-mail is sent to a client device within the group of client devices. 3. The computer-readable medium of claim 2, wherein the code further provides a key used to decrypt the encrypted email attachment only to the secure container application, when the rule is activated. 4. The computer-readable medium of claim 2, wherein, when the email is sent to a client device that is not within the group of client devices, the rule is not activated, and the e-mail is sent with the e-mail attachment without encryption. 5. The computer-readable medium of claim 1, wherein the client device: receives the email with the encrypted attachment;identifies a key used to decrypt the encrypted attachment, the key being provided from a remote service; anddecrypts the encrypted email attachment using the key. 6.
